Hey dispatch crew,

We've got a medical cooler going out to the Renlow field clinic first thing tomorrow — vaccine stock for their outreach week, so it's temperature-critical. The cooler holds charge for about ten hours, which gives the driver plenty of margin, but no detours and no propping the lid, please. Danna at the clinic knows roughly when to expect us. Everything else is routine, except the hand-over, where the instruction below applies word for word.

drop instructions, hahip-badug: the quenox ralath courier leaves the kaseth fraiel rusiel tameth belys istdor ralion giliel ledger at gate 7830 under passcode 165413

Ticket: Harrowfield telemetry gateway drops packets from combine units during firmware handshake. Observed on three test rigs at the Bellmarsh proving ground; packet loss spikes to 40% for roughly ninety seconds, then recovers. Suspect the gateway's buffer flush races the handshake ack. Reproduction steps attached. When escalating, quote the gateway build token printed below.

session token of kahog-bahif = htk9_f63daec35

**14:22 — Baseline drift detected.** The Lintrose static-analysis baseline file for the Quennet monorepo had silently absorbed 340 new violations after an auto-regenerate step ran on merge instead of on release. Warnings stopped surfacing in PR checks for nine days. Marit disabled the auto-regenerate hook at 14:41 and re-pinned the baseline to the last reviewed snapshot. New violations now fail CI again. The regression entered with the following build.

build token for yahig-kaguf: htk3_c19

### Runbook: PedalShift Rebalancer — Manual Dispatch Override

Hey reviewer — quick context. PedalShift moves bikes between docks in the fictional city of Norbrook, and sometimes ops needs to override its dispatch plan. Overrides go through the `rebalance-admin` CLI, which requires a signed session and logs every action to the audit stream. Nothing touches rider data; the tool only sees dock IDs and bike counts. To confirm you're auditing the exact binary ops runs, check the trace token below.

trace token, bawep-fahof: htk6_262092